How to Improve Your Home Wi-Fi
Please help us to find bad videos. Broken or unappropriated video content?
Your home wireless network doesn’t have to be slow and hard to manage. WSJ’s Joanna Stern takes a look at the latest Wi-Fi routers, and offers tips for making the most out of your broadband connection. Photo/video: Drew Evans/The Wall Street Journal.
